On Tue, 2018-11-06 at 10:45 +0000, Sergey Matyukevich wrote:
> > On Mon, 2018-10-22 at 23:25 +0530, Tamizh chelvam wrote:
> > > Add infrastructure for per TID aggregation/retry count configurations
> > > such as retry count and AMPDU aggregation control(disable/enable).
> > > In some scenario reducing the number of retry count for a specific data
> > > traffic can reduce the latency by proceeding with the next packet
> > > instead of retrying the same packet more time. This will be useful
> > > where the next packet can resume the operation without an issue.
> > 
> > Not sure I understand this, how can you expect to control something on a
> > per-packet basis using this?
> > 
> > Sergey, looks like your A-MPDU control is already in here per RA/TID,
> > and A-MSDU could be added easily?

> Thanks for pointing me at this patch series. Indeed, it looks like an
> exact match for proper RA/TID aware implementation of AMPDU control.
> AMSDU can be added following the same approach.
> 

Great. I guess if you could take a look that'd be nice, and perhaps also
see if you could actually implement it? Your driver patch seemed to
imply the firmware only has global control, rather than per RA/TID.

Also, do you think A-MPDU length control would be something useful?
Perhaps that should be instead of enable/disable (since setting length
to 0 or 1 could easily mean "no A-MPDU")
